4.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the process of regrouping in addition?
Back
Regrouping in addition is the process of carrying over a value from one column to the next when the sum exceeds the base value (e.g., 10 in base 10).
5.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
What is the difference between addition with regrouping and without regrouping?
Back
Addition with regrouping involves carrying over values when sums exceed the base value, while addition without regrouping does not require carrying over.

7.
FLASHCARD QUESTION
Front
How do you add two-digit numbers without regrouping?
Back
Align the numbers by place value, add the digits in each column starting from the right, and write the sum below.
